Over the past weeks (May/June 2025) we have seen software development agents mature. AI models are now prompted to write prompts for other AI models. These are AI agents on the next level. We can now orchestrate long running flows of code generation and improvement without our direct oversight.
Sure, many people point out that AI typically does not behave more thoughtfully than an “overenthusiastic intern, who’d happily push buggy code to production.” Failure rates are high, but that is typical of any new technology. At the same time, there are already people pointing out that this coding workflow allows them to write software they wouldn’t otherwise be capable of. That is effectively an “infinite” speed-up.
This too is typical of a disruptive innovation: it gets used in situations for which the previous technology was too expensive.
As for quality: we know how to produce good quality software that is also secure. It involves using test driven design, continuous testing, adherence to patterns and standards, and feedback loops. All these can be codified into AI agents and agent workflows. Here is a simple example. Recently, I had Jules, the background coding agent from Google, update a Dockerfile so that it no longer required root permissions. It worked like a charm. Imagine having AI agents continuously reviewing code bases for these types of hygiene patterns.
